    Ali Mau kept her abuse private for four decades before speaking publicly and in her memoir, No Words For This, she returns to that story with fresh clarity.


    In this episode, the Australian-born, New Zealand investigative journalist—best known for her reporting on the #MeToo movement—speaks about surviving abuse, reporting on it in New Zealand and her latest chapter: co-founding Tika, an app connecting survivors and helping hold perpetrators to account. Tika means justice.

    International journalist Richelle Carey quit her job to become a mom, adopting her son Avery at 49. After years of waiting for happiness to find her, she decided to create it herself—and now believes that joy, and even family, can be a choice.

    Disengaged is back with Season 2!

    After calling off her engagement, host Leah Harding realized just how disconnected she had become from herself. In this podcast, she and her guests explore what self- advocacy, leadership and trusting your gut can look like. Because we don't have to live life disengaged. New episodes drop every other Wednesday. Leah Harding is an Emmy-nominated international journalist based in Washington, D.C.
